Abstract
Poly 4-(biphenyl-4-yl)-4′-tert butylspiro[benzo[d]imidazole-2,1′-cyclohexane] (P1), Poly 4-(biphenyl-4-yl)-2-dodecyl-2H-benzo[d][1,2,3]triazole (P2), Poly(4-(5-(biphenyl-4-yl)-4-hexylthiophen-2-yl)-2-dodecyl-7-(4-hexylthiophen-2-yl)-2H-benzo[d][1,2,3]triazole (P3) were synthesized via Suzuki cross coupling polycondensation reaction. Polymers are thermally stable with decomposition temperatures above 300 °C. Electrochemical and optical studies revealed that P2 and P3 exhibit reversible redox behavior with multichromic properties. Polymers showed highly fluorescent properties both in thin film and solution forms. Photoluminescence quantum efficiencies of P2 and P3 are 0.70 and 0.57 in chloroform respectively.
